Illinois Field Crop Applicators Test (Actual / ) Questions and verified Answers

lower - ----Answers___Should you use a higher or lower labeled rate of a soil applied herbicide when the following

factors are observed:

  • soil texture is high in sand
  • organic matter is low %
  • herbicide is tank mix (not alone)
  • crop residue soil cover is low

higher - ----Answers___Do the listed factors lead to a higher or lower carryover potential for herbicides to the next crop?

  • herbicide persistence (half-life) is long
  • 2.Herbicide application was done later in the season

  • precipitation totals are low
  • temperature is cool
  • rotational crop time is short

lower - ----Answers___Do the listed factors lead to a higher or lower carryover potential for herbicides to the next crop?

  • herbicide persistence (half-life) is short
  • 2.Herbicide application was done early in the season

  • precipitation totals are high
  • temperature is warm 1 / 3
  • rotational crop time is long

soybeans - ----Answers___Treflan, Command, canopy, scepter, and pursuit are all herbicides prone to carryover that are used in what crop?

Corn - ----Answers___Atrazine, princep, exceed, lumax/lexer are all herbicides prone to carryover that are used in what crop?

True - ----Answers___True or false: herbicide combinations

(pre-mix, tank-mix, etc.) are used to:

-broaden the spectrum of weeds controled

  • reduce or minimize carryover, crop injury, and resistance in
  • weeds.

mixing or combining herbicides - ----Answers___Applicators are liable and should understand that each herbicide must be labeled for the use and all label requirements met when doing what activity?

higher - ----Answers___Do the listed factors mean you should apply a higher or lower rate of herbicides for postemergence?

  • weed size is large
  • weed density is high
  • herbicide is alone and not a mix
  • adjuvants are not used 2 / 3
  • the conditions are dry.

lower rate - ----Answers___Do the listed factors mean you should apply a higher or lower rate of herbicides for postemergence?

  • weed size is small
  • weed density is low
  • herbicide mixed not alone
  • adjuvants are used
  • the conditions are so that weeds are actively growing

higher - ----Answers___Do the listed factors lead to higher or lower herbicide activity?

  • rainfall 2-6 hours after the application
  • temperature is hot
  • soil moisture is adequate
  • relative humidity is high

lower - ----Answers___Do the listed factors lead to higher or lower herbicide activity?

  • rainfall less than 30 minutes after the application
  • temperature is cool
  • soil moisture is poor
  • relative humidity is low
